On Thu, 27 Oct 2016, Grzegorz Andrejczuk wrote:
> Intel Xeon Phi x200 (codenamed Knights Landing) has MSR
> MISC_THD_FEATURE_ENABLE 0x140.

Oh well. I just reviewed another patch which names this register:

   MSR_MISC_FEATURE_ENABLES

and that's how it's named in this document:

http://www.intel.com/content/dam/www/public/us/en/documents/application-notes/virtualization-technology-flexmigration-application-note.pdf
 
Can Intel please get its act together and document that register proper in
the SDM?
